Which Exactly is Testosterone Replacement Therapy?
TRT is a clinical therapy that aims to boost testosterone levels in men suffering from hypogonadism. Different methods are used to deliver testosterone into the body, such as gels, patches, injections, or implants.
Which Men Should Consider from TRT?
Men with clinically confirmed low testosterone levels might benefit from TRT. Symptoms of low testosterone include fatigue, low libido, mood changes, and diminished muscle mass.
Can There Risks Linked with TRT?
Like any medical treatment, TRT carries some risks. Possible side effects include acne, fluid retention, and in some cases, an increased risk of heart disease.
How Period Does TRT Take to Show Results?
The time it takes for TRT to show effects can vary among individuals. Some men see improvements in symptoms within a few weeks, while for others, it may take a few months.
Should TRT a Lifetime Commitment?
TRT is not always a lifelong commitment. Based on the underlying cause of low testosterone, some men might only need short-term treatment.
Can TRT Enhance Strength Mass and Skeletal Density?
Yes, one of the benefits of TRT is its potential to enhance muscle mass and improve bone density in men with low testosterone levels.
Which Should Expect During a TRT Appointment?
During a TRT consultation, your healthcare provider will review your medical history, perform a physical examination, and conduct blood tests to assess your testosterone levels.
How Can One Get Ready for TRT?
Before starting TRT, it's vital to discuss any existing medical conditions or medications with your healthcare provider. Being well-informed and prepared can help in ensuring a successful TRT experience.
Which Lifestyle Changes Should Support TRT Effectiveness?
Adding regular exercise, a balanced diet, sufficient sleep, and stress management techniques can complement the benefits of TRT.
What Are the Best Ways to Track Improvements During TRT?
Regular follow-up visits with your healthcare provider, along with monitoring testosterone levels through blood tests, form crucial in tracking progress and adjusting treatment if necessary.
